在 relabance 期间,StreamThreads 的状态是什么?

During relabance what is the state of StreamThreads?

我正在学习Kafka Stream processors并参考各种在线资料。在重新平衡期间,StreamThreads 的状态是什么,因此 StreamTasks 是什么状态。 StreamThreads 处于 "sleeping" 阶段还是在重新平衡后被销毁并重新创建?

我还在学习这些概念,所以如果这是一个基本概念,请原谅。

REBALANCING 是显式状态

REBALANCING if any of its threads is in PARTITION_REVOKED or PARTITIONS_ASSIGNED state - REBALANCING state will transit to RUNNING if all of its threads are in RUNNING state

https://kafka.apache.org/24/javadoc/org/apache/kafka/streams/KafkaStreams.State.html